Smart City Development

Smart Cities focus on their most pressing needs and on the greatest opportunities to improve lives. They tap a range of approaches – digital and information technologies, urban planning best practices, public-private partnerships, and policy change – to make a difference. They always put people first.

The concept of a “smart city” is a new frontier in urban governance that can be applied to achieve public health aims, utilities, waste management and other Common Services Centers (CSC). From the injection of new technologies, smartphones have become the keys to putting instant information to the masses.

As cities get smarter, they are becoming more livable and more responsive, and today we are seeing only a preview of what technology could eventually do in the urban environment.
